How to choose Inkjet Printer Ink Cartridges

Inkjet printers have become a staple in many households and businesses, providing a convenient and affordable way to print documents, photos, and other materials. However, one of the biggest costs of owning an inkjet printer is the ink cartridges, which are often replaced frequently. Choosing the right inkjet printer ink cartridges can be a challenge, especially since there are so many different options available on the market.

Here are some factors to consider when choosing inkjet printer ink cartridges:

  1. Printer compatibility: One of the most important factors to consider is whether the ink cartridges are compatible with your printer. Be sure to check the printer’s manual or specifications to ensure that you purchase the correct cartridges.
  2. Ink quality: The quality of the ink can greatly impact the final result of your prints. Look for cartridges that are made from high-quality materials, as this will help ensure that your prints are sharp and vibrant. Additionally, it’s a good idea to choose a brand with a good reputation for producing high-quality ink.
  3. Cost: Inkjet printer ink cartridges can range in price from a few dollars to over a hundred dollars. Consider your budget and determine how much you’re willing to spend on ink. While it may be tempting to go for the cheapest option, be aware that you may end up sacrificing print quality or page yield.
  4. Page yield: Page yield refers to the number of pages that you can print with a single cartridge. A cartridge with a higher page yield will typically cost more, but it will also last longer. Consider how often you’ll be printing and how many pages you typically print at a time to determine what kind of page yield you need.
  5. Type of ink: There are two main types of ink cartridges: dye-based and pigment-based. Dye-based ink provides a wider range of colors, but it can fade over time. Pigment-based ink is more resistant to fading, but it doesn’t provide as many color options. Consider what you’ll be using your printer for and choose the type of ink that best meets your needs.
  6. Environmental impact: Some inkjet printer ink cartridges contain harmful chemicals that can be harmful to the environment. Consider choosing cartridges that are made from environmentally-friendly materials, or that are recyclable.
